I recently tried migrating a server running a Project Ozone 3 skyblock world from Windows 10 to Linux. Everything seemed to work flawlessly except for this mods sieves. They wouldn't accept any of the blocks. Tried with multiple different mesh types and multiple different blocks. Sand, dirt, gravel, etc. This applied to all players on the server. Also didn't work with things like hoppers. The sieve block simply won't work. If there was already a piece of gravel, sand, etc in the sieve before transferring it over, it would allow the user to finish sifting it but then wouldn't allow the user to insert any more blocks. Tried reinstalling just ExNihiloCreatio jar to no resolve. All the JEI recipes for sieves are still there. After moving the server back to Windows, everything worked flawlessly again. I'm using openJDK 1.8.0 on the linux server. Planning to reinstall a different version of java next to see if that helps but it seems that all the other mods in the modpack were working and 1.8 seems to be the best version for FML. Didn't notice anything relevant in any logs but will gladly post any potentially useful information. Any help to get things working or a fix would be much appreciated.
